Use Dotnet Sherlock MCP
Add Dotnet Sherlock MCP to any MCP client (Claude, Cursor, VS Code, …) with one of the configs below.
NuGet package
{
"mcpServers": {
"dotnet-sherlock-mcp": {
"command": "dnx",
"args": [
"Sherlock.MCP.Server"
]
}
}
}REGISTRIES
